Title: Planner regression — index hints ignored after 5.4 upgrade

Since the Querrel 5.4 rollout, the planner ignores index hints supplied through the plugin API, falling back to sequential scans on tables over ~2M rows. Plugin authors targeting the Lattermill extension points will see severe slowdowns on hinted joins; unhinted queries are unaffected. Workaround: pin to 5.3 or disable the new cost model via the planner config flag. A fix is queued for the next patch release, identified by the build token below.

session token of kahag-bawip = htk6_729d08

Handover: Fabrikka test-data factory

Marit is taking over maintenance of Fabrikka from me. Key things: the seed registry is versioned, so never delete old seed files—deprecate them instead. Builders are lazy; calling .build() twice returns distinct objects, which trips people up. Support tickets usually involve stale fixtures after schema migrations; the fix is regenerating the baseline set. Marit has write access already. The regeneration runbook lives here.

wiki page, bawig-yawep: https://jenkins.nelvrotech.local/ticket/build/projects/view/view/pages/view/a285c2b5588ad4f337d9b5f2

Hey Ro,

Handing over the font-vendoring work for Glypherton. All third-party faces now live in our repo instead of being hotlinked—license files sit alongside each family, please sanity-check those. I stripped the embedded metadata and re-subset everything with Trimkit, so hashes won't match upstream; that's expected. One open question for security review: whether subset outputs need reproducible builds. Background, license audit notes, and the subsetting pipeline are documented on the internal page.

runbook for yadup-fahif: https://jira.qorvelcorp.internal/spaces/spaces/spaces/b46212397071

Minutes — Management Meeting, Tern Harbor office

Attendees: Priya, Walt, Consuelo. Topic: launch of the "Lumen Plus" subscription tier. Pricing lands mid-quarter; Walt's team owns billing changes, Priya handles the comms splash. Early beta feedback was strong, churn modest. For the incoming director, the strategic context is captured in the note below.

board note of kadug-tawig: Only 5 of the 100 pilot accounts renewed Oliath, so a churn review is set for April 15.